Abstract
In the course of the development work numerous technological problems, such as the, steel feeding system, casting roller design, side contai nment, etc. have been overcome. As a result, it is now already possibl e to cast entire heats from steel ladies of over 90 t capacity into st rip. The surface and internal quality, the geometry and the edges have been steadily improved to the extent that, in the meantime, more than 70% of the strips direct-cast from austenitic stainless steel are bei ng processed further in production. The findings of the strip casting development work are now being applied to high-silicon steel grades an d carbon steels. An ambitious goal has thus moved tangibly closer to b eing put into industrial practice. For partners Usinor Sacilor and Thy ssen Stahl AG it is not a question of whether, but simply when, a comm ercial line will take up production.
